工程教育实验教学的科学设计与过程管理方案

摘    要:工程专业实验教学是一个包含了教学内容的设计、教学过程的规划和质量管理的系统性工程。针对工程专业实验教学中存在的问题,通过对业界的深度调研,明确了实验教学的内涵实质。结合长期的教学实践积累,提出了基于内涵的量化设计模型,用于指导实验课程的内容设计及基于实验教学过程的规划和质量管理方案,为工程专业实验教学的建设与改革提供了可借鉴的案例。

Scientific design and process management scheme of experimental teaching for engineering education

Abstract:Experimental teaching for engineering majors is a systematic engineering which includes the design of teaching content,planning of teaching process and quality management.In view of the problems existing in the experimental teaching of engineering majors,the connotation and essence of experimental teaching are clarified through in-depth investigation in the industry.In combination with the long-term accumulation of teaching practice,this paper puts forward a quantitative design model based on connotation,which is used to guide the content design of experimental courses and the quality management scheme based on the experimental teaching process.It provides a reference case for the construction and reform of experimental teaching for engineering majors.
